Purpose of the role
The executive assistant plays a fundamental role in the management and operations of the School, providing the Head with comprehensive support so that she can undertake her role with maximum effectiveness and set the tone for the Head's office and the School.
The EA is responsible for:
- Acting as the first line of contact for the Head
- Diary management
- Maintenance of administrative systems
- General secretarial and administrative duties
- Providing reports for the Head and for the Governors on local and national issues pertaining to education and the independent school market
In the absence of the Head, the executive assistant will take a lead on priorities and advise the SMT on decisions that aid the smooth running of the School.
